| Abstract: | As part of their work on social inclusion, the Care Services Improvement Partnership (CSIP) asked Richard Hayes to facilitate a learning set for managers who work in mental health organisations and who are current or recent recipients of the services provided by these agencies. This article brings together some of the strands of their learning as a group and provides an insight into what it is like to operate in both worlds. |
